Monday, July 26, 2010


for some reason, i found sheeps extremely fascinating at the moment...i don't know why...they smell, they acted stupid (no offense sheep, i am stupid too) and they are sooo not cute in real life (as compared to the plush toys)...but they are compelling for some reason...hmm...


